Liberal Christianity at it's best tries to act like Christ apart from acknowledging the need for the new birth and indwelling Holy Spirit.
Originally Posted by J Gresham Machen, 1923
[FONT=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if]The modern liberal preacher reverences Jesus; he has the name of Jesus forever on his lips; he speaks of Jesus as the supreme revelation of God; he enters, or tries to enter, into the religious life of Jesus. But he does not stand in a religious relation to Jesus. Jesus for him is an example for faith, not the object of faith. The modern liberal tries to have faith in God like the faith which he supposes Jesus had in God; but he does not have faith in Jesus.[/FONT]​


That was clear back in 1923.. "the MODERN liberal"....
